Eurovision faces budget squeeze after walkouts over Israel

By Olivia Le Poidevin, Johnny Cotton and Cecile MantovaniGENEVA, Dec 5 (Reuters) - The Eurovision Song Contest was facing a potential budget squeeze after Spain, the Netherlands, Ireland and Slovenia said they would withdraw from next year's competition in protest at Israel's participation.The planned boycott brought to a head a row that has overshadowed the past two contests, and followed threats by the four they would pull out if the organiser did not exclude Israel over the conduct of its war against Hamas in Gaza.
